Role Summary

We are seeking a highly motivated Senior Manager, Analytical Genetics and Data Science (AGDS) to join the AGDS team at the Regeneron Genetics Center (RGC). In this individual contributor role, you will conduct analyses of large-scale human genetic and phenotypic datasets for the discovery and validation of new therapeutic targets. Your work will use both in-house and public data resources, and your responsibilities will include integrating genetic data with other multi-omics data, applying state of the art statistical tools and methodologies, performing QC, and identifying and interrogating data driven hypotheses related to analytic and translational genetics. In addition to designing and executing analytic studies, you will collaborate with groups across Regeneron’s R&D functions, including both pre-clinical and clinical development teams.
